Hey all,

 

I've just spent about three hours happily tinkering with the Keep and getting my world state just right. I just noticed that in the top right of the screen, the writing beside the little world icon says "Default World State", but having checked out the FAQs in the DA Keep "how-to" forum I think it ought to say "Active World State". In the menu that opens up when you click the world icon, "Default World State" is the only thing listed under "Saved World States". I have only created this one world state so far, so does this just mean it is the default world state for me (i.e., the one that will be uploaded to Inquisition in the first instance), or does this mean that I am still using a generic "default" world state, even though I have just manually entered all my choices over both games? It seems to be saving my changes, as it says "a few seconds ago" underneath which I assume means that was the last time it saved my choices...?

 

Sorry if I'm being really dense here - it's just the wording that's confusing me because to me "default" implies a generic world state with no customisation. I really don't want to lose all the changes I've made once I log out...

It just means that´s the world you are currently using for everything, if you click on the world image some more options will show, you can go to "saved world states" and click on the plus to create up to 9 different world states.

It starts you with the default world state, which I assume is what you have if you start Inquisition without importing a world state. Just go to the world icon and save a new world state with the name you want.

To add to what everyone said, the way the world state was before you altered anything is simply the world state people will play that don't change anything and/or make a new one. DA:I still needs to draw it's world state data from the Keep for those non Keep users, hence why the default world state exists.

In your case you simply havn't renamed it yet.
